Electrosurgical generator and system
First Claim
1. An electrosurgical generator for supplying power to an electrosurgical instrument, the generator comprising:
- a radio frequency output stage having at least a pair of electrosurgical output connections for the delivery of radio frequency power to the instrument and a radio frequency switching device for delivering the radio frequency power to the output connections, and control circuitry operable to limit the radio frequency peak output voltage developed across the output connections to at least a first predetermined threshold value for coagulation and second predetermined threshold value for cutting or vaporization and, in a blend mode of the generator, to alternate constantly between said first and second threshold values, and to activate the radio frequency switching device when the radio frequency peak output voltage has reached the first predetermined threshold value during coagulation or the second predetermined threshold value during cutting or vaporization, and thereby, to reduce the delivered output power, said first and second threshold values, and, thus, the peak output voltages for coagulation and cutting or vaporization, being different from one another.

Abstract
An electrosurgical system including an electrode assembly having two electrodes for use immersed in an electrically conductive fluid has a generator with control circuitry for rapidly reducing the delivered radio frequency output power by at least 50% within at most a few cycles of the peak radio frequency output voltage reaching a predetermined threshold limit. In this way, tissue coagulation can be performed in, for example, saline without significant steam generation. The same peak voltage limitation technique is used in a tissue vaporization or cutting mode to limit the size of the steam pocket at the electrodes and to avoid electrode burning. In a blended mode, the output voltage is alternately limited to a value appropriate for coagulation and a value appropriate for cutting or vaporization.
